1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a way on-line through which a lengthy URL can be transformed into a shorter, additional manageable type. This shortened URL redirects to the original very long URL when visited. Services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-known sam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social networking plat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ts designed it hard to share long URLs.

Past social websites, URL shorteners are valuable in marketing and advertising campaigns, emails, and printed media in which extensive URLs might be cumbersome.

two. Main Factors of a URL Shortener
A URL shortener ordinarily is made up of the subsequent components:

World wide web Interface: This is the entrance-close portion where customers can enter their very long URLs and acquire shortened versions. It could be an easy kind over a web page.
Database: A database is important to retailer the mapping concerning the first extensive URL as well as the shortened Model.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L alternatives like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that usually takes the brief URL and redirects the user for the corresponding extended URL. This logic is often carried out in the web server or an software layer.
API: Numerous URL shorteners offer an API making sure that 3rd-occasion programs can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the initial prolonged URLs.
3. Creating the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ing a lengthy URL into a brief one particular. A number of solutions is often utilized, for instance:

Hashing: The long URL is often hashed into a fixed-dimensions string, which serves since the brief URL. Even so, hash collisions (various URLs causing precisely the same h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One particular widespread method is to use Base62 encoding (which utilizes 62 characters: 0-nine,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ds to your entry within the databases. This method makes sure that the quick URL is as small as you can.
Random String Era: A different approach is usually to crank out a random string of a set size (e.g., 6 figures) and Examine if it’s currently in use in the databases. Otherwise, it’s assigned to the very long URL.
four. Database Management
The databases schema for a URL shortener is frequently clear-cut, with two Principal f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Very long UR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The limited Model on the URL, generally saved as a unique string.
Besides these, it is advisable to retailer metadata including the generation date, expiration day, and the amount of moments the shorter URL is accessed.

five. Dealing with Redirection
Redirection is actually a significant Section of the URL shortener's Procedure. Each time a consumer clicks on a short URL, the service must promptly retrieve the first URL in the database and redirect the person making use of an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(short term redirect) standing code.

Efficiency is essential listed here, as the process must be almost instantaneous. Approaches like database indexing and caching (e.g., employing Redis or Memcached) can be employed to hurry up the retrieval process.

6. Protection Considerations
Safety is a big conc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ute malicious h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with third-social gathering stability solutions to check URLs ahead of shortening them can mitigate this threat.
Spam Avoidance: Rate restricting and CAPTCHA can prevent abuse by spammers attempting to make Many short URLs.
7. Scalability
Because the URL shortener grows, it may have to deal with countless UR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, potentially invol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ute website traffic across numerous servers to handle large h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Individual worries like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into diverse expert services to enhance sc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ners generally give analytics to track how often a short URL is clicked, where by the targeted visitors is coming from, and other practical metrics. This involves logging Every single red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
